10月聯(lián)考七選五講評(píng)及其解題技巧點(diǎn)撥導(dǎo)學(xué)案高三英語第七周公開課教學(xué)目標(biāo):1.了解七選五題型特點(diǎn)和考查內(nèi)容,掌握答題技巧。(重點(diǎn))2.準(zhǔn)確把握分析段落間、段落內(nèi)各種邏輯,綜合運(yùn)用詞匯復(fù)現(xiàn)、邏輯關(guān)系和指代,指導(dǎo)做題。(難點(diǎn))Step1.玩一個(gè)拼圖小游戲,引入該題型和答題數(shù)據(jù)分析。Step2.看七選五分值和2023年春季高考五選五新題型。Step3.了解題型特點(diǎn):說明文為主,結(jié)構(gòu)清晰,總分或總分總結(jié)構(gòu)。語篇約300詞,設(shè)空5處,位于段首、段中和段尾,提供7個(gè)選項(xiàng),選項(xiàng)
